Q. Assertion: Adenine cannot pair with cytosine.
Reason: This is because there would be two hydrogen atoms one at the bonding positions and none at the other.

Solution:

The purine and pyrimidine bases pair only in certain combinations. Adenine pairs with thymine (A:T) and guanine with cytosine (G:C). Adenine and thymine are joined by two hydrogen bonds through atoms attached to positions 6' and 1'. Cytosine and guanine are joined by three hydrogen bonds through positions 6', 1' and 2'.
